@Anthonyzou
把history那里换成这个,就没未来函数了
today=context.current_dt.date()
# 获取基金【分钟成交额其实比个股高】
stocks = get_all_securities(['etf'], context.previous_date).index.tolist()
df=get_price(stocks,count=1,end_date=today-datetime.timedelta(days=1),frequency="daily",
skip_paused=True,fields=["open", "high", "low", "close","pre_close","money","volume"],panel=False)
df=df.rename(columns={"time": "日期","code": "代码","open": "开盘", "high": "最高", "low": "最低", "close": "收盘","pre_close":"昨收","money": "成交额","volume":"成交量"})
df = df[df["成交量"]> 2e6]
2023-07-27